Octadecanedioic Acid Market Outlook
The global Octadecanedioic Acid (ODDA) market is projected to reach approximately USD 500 million by 2025, growing at a CAGR of around 6.5% during the forecast period of 2025 to 2033. The growth of the market can be attributed to the increasing demand for high-performance polymers, particularly in the automotive and construction industries. Additionally, the rising trend of incorporating bio-based chemicals in manufacturing processes is expected to further boost the market. Furthermore, the expanding applications of octadecanedioic acid in sectors such as cosmetics and pharmaceuticals are anticipated to augment market growth. The technological developments leading to the enhanced production methods of ODDA, as well as the growing consumer awareness regarding eco-friendly products, play significant roles in stimulating market expansion.

By Application
Plasticizers:
Octadecanedioic acid is extensively used as a plasticizer in various polymer formulations, enhancing the flexibility and durability of materials such as PVC. It provides improved mechanical properties and thermal stability, making it highly sought after in applications ranging from construction materials to consumer products. As the demand for plasticized products increases, particularly in the automotive and construction sectors, the application of ODDA as a plasticizer is set to witness significant growth. Additionally, the trend of utilizing bio-based plasticizers to meet consumer preference for sustainable products further enhances the relevance of octadecanedioic acid in this segment.
Lubricants:
The use of octadecanedioic acid in lubricant formulations is gaining popularity due to its excellent performance characteristics, including high thermal stability and low volatility. It is utilized in various industrial and automotive lubricants, where it contributes to enhanced performance under extreme conditions. The increasing demand for high-performance lubricants in the automotive industry, combined with the need for environmentally friendly products, is expected to drive the growth of this application segment. Moreover, as industries continue to adopt stringent regulations regarding lubricant formulations, the incorporation of ODDA is likely to become more prevalent.
Pharmaceuticals:
In the pharmaceutical industry, octadecanedioic acid is recognized for its potential applications as an excipient in drug formulation. Its properties allow for improved drug solubility and stability, making it an important ingredient in the development of various pharmaceutical products. The increasing focus on developing advanced drug delivery systems that require effective excipients is expected to bolster the market for ODDA in pharmaceuticals. Additionally, with the ongoing advancements in drug formulation technologies and the growing prevalence of chronic diseases, the demand for octadecanedioic acid in this sector is anticipated to rise significantly.
Cosmetics:
Cosmetic formulations increasingly incorporate octadecanedioic acid due to its skin-friendly properties and ability to enhance product stability. It can be found in various personal care products, where it serves as an emulsifier and thickening agent. The rising demand for natural and bio-derived ingredients in cosmetics is expected to benefit the market for ODDA significantly. As consumers become more conscious of the ingredients in their personal care products, the demand for formulations containing bio-based components like octadecanedioic acid is likely to see substantial growth. The cosmetic industry's trend toward clean beauty will further drive the incorporation of ODDA in skincare and makeup products.
Coatings:
Octadecanedioic acid is widely used in coatings, especially in the production of high-performance paints and finishes. Its properties contribute to enhanced durability, flexibility, and weather resistance in coated surfaces. As industries focus on developing long-lasting coatings for both protective and aesthetic purposes, the demand for ODDA in this application is expected to grow. The growing construction and automotive industries also drive the need for advanced coatings, further boosting the market for octadecanedioic acid. Additionally, the shift towards eco-friendly coatings that utilize bio-based ingredients is likely to support the continued growth of ODDA in this segment.

By Region
The Asia Pacific region is expected to dominate the octadecanedioic acid market, projected to account for approximately 40% of the total market share by 2025. The substantial growth in demand is primarily driven by the booming automotive and construction industries, particularly in countries such as China and India, where rapid industrialization is occurring. Additionally, the rising awareness of sustainable and bio-based products is pushing manufacturers to adopt octadecanedioic acid in their formulations. The region's increasing population and urbanization trends further contribute to the robust demand for plasticizers and coatings, supporting the overall market growth of ODDA in this segment.
North America is also expected to exhibit significant growth, with an anticipated CAGR of around 7% during the forecast period. The region's strong focus on research and development, coupled with stringent regulations favoring bio-based chemicals, is expected to drive the adoption of octadecanedioic acid across various applications. The presence of established pharmaceutical and cosmetic industries in the U.S. and Canada further supports the market growth, as these sectors increasingly seek sustainable ingredients. The growing trend towards high-performance lubricants and coatings in North America is likely to bolster demand for ODDA, thereby enhancing its market share in the region.

Threats
Despite the many opportunities in the octadecanedioic acid market, several threats could hinder growth. One significant challenge is the volatility of raw material prices, particularly for vegetable-based feedstocks. Fluctuations in agricultural production due to climate change or geopolitical factors can lead to unpredictable costs, directly impacting the profitability of manufacturers relying on these inputs. Additionally, competition from alternative bio-based chemicals and synthetic substitutes presents a threat to market stability. As new products enter the market, customers may shift their preferences, necessitating continuous innovation and adaptation from octadecanedioic acid producers to maintain their market share.
Another potential restraining factor for the octadecanedioic acid market is the stringent regulatory environment surrounding chemical production and usage. Regulatory bodies are increasingly imposing strict guidelines on chemical formulations to ensure safety and environmental sustainability. Compliance with these regulations can increase operational costs for manufacturers and pose challenges in product development, particularly for small and medium enterprises that may lack the resources to navigate complex regulatory frameworks. Failure to adhere to these regulations can result in penalties and damage to a company’s reputation, further complicating market dynamics.
